ACE GUS GRATEFUL TO CASTLE & CO

IT WAS only four years ago Gus Scott-Morriss was asking himself if he'd be good enough for Step 2 - now the Southend United full-back is dreaming of the EFL.

The 28-year-old has taken the scenic route to Wembley this afternoon.
Nurtured at Royston Town by then-boss Steve Castle, he came through into senior football at Garden Walk, winning promotion from Southern League Central in 2017 with the Crows.
Post-covid saw the chance to move up to National League South with Hemel Hempstead.
Fast-forward four years and he’s a mainstay of the Southend side and one of Non-League’s top performers.
Throw in a remarkable 17 goals from his marauding right-back position and it’s been quite a season for the England C international.
“Stevie Castle saved my football career,” Scott-Morriss told The NLP. “I wanted to quit when I was 16. If it wasn’t for the college programme he had to guide me through to men’s football then I wouldn't be here today. I know that for a fact.
“I got a text off him before and after the game (against Forest Green), it was outstanding. He’s obviously going to be there Sunday.
